Plant-Based Diet Reduces Harmful Advanced Glycation End-Products, Says New Study

According to a new study published by the journal Obesity Science & Practice, a plant-based diet reduces inflammatory dietary advanced glycation end-products (AGEs) AGEs are compounds that form in the bloodstream when protein or fat combine with sugar. The decrease in AGEs was found to be associated with weight loss and improved insulin sensitivity. “Evidence …

Impossible Foods Opens Two Concession Stands at Seattle’s Climate Pledge Arena

Seattle’s Climate Pledge Arena, home to the NHL’s Seattle Kraken and the WNBA’s Seattle Storm, now has two concession stands operated by Impossible Foods. In sections 11 and 12 of the arena guests will find two separate Impossible concession stands, offering up items such as Impossible Burgers, Impossible Chicken Nuggets, Impossible Korean BBQ Beef Bowls …
